Watch: 49ers star Deebo Samuel's swagger goes beyond the field in latest "Days Off" episode

NFL legend Deion Sanders once said "look good, feel good, play good." 49ers stud wide receiver Deebo Samuel got the memo.

In this episode of "Days Off" presented by the Whistle, Deebo Samuel gives us a sneak peak into his sneaker and jewelry collection. Almost all of Samuel's kicks are deadstock and his ice is custom-made. Samuel is arguably the biggest sneakerhead in the NFL. There is no question he has some serious swagger, on and off the field. 

The do-it-all offensive weapon played like a man on mission in 2021. He carved up NFL defenses for 77 receptions, 1,405 yards and six receiving touchdowns, while adding in 59 carries for 365 yards and eight rushing touchdowns after taking on a lead role halfway through the 2021 season for Kyle Shanahan's juggernaut offense. That was good enough for his first Pro Bowl nod. It couldn't have came at a better time.

2022 is the final year of Samuel's rookie contract. The 49ers struck gold when they drafted the dynamic playmaker out South Carolina. It is time to pay him accordingly. If he can build off his recent success with another standout season, Samuel might be in the running for a big pay day.
